DAY 1-3
HANOI
You will be greeted by a Tailored Journeys representative who will accompany you to your first hotel, the Sofitel Legend Metropole, one of our favourite hotels which is conveniently located for you to discover the nearby sites on foot.
Your guide will accompany you on a city tour of Hanoi. The sites visited will include Ho Chi Minh‘s Mausoleum, House and Cottage, One Pillar pagoda, Temple of Literature, Quan Thanh pagoda.
After enjoying lunch at a local restaurant, you'll visit the Old Quarter with a history that spans over 2,000 years. The Old Quarter started as an alligator-infested swamp but then transformed to be home to Vietnam’s craftsmen and is now a bustling square lovingly known as the eternal soul of Hanoi.
You'll also have a chance to understand what makes Hanoi's Old Quarter such a captivating place on an exciting food tour. Here, you will be able to taste a wide variety of Vietnamese specialities, such as banh cuon (steamed rolled rice pancake) and banh mi. Then, stop at a bia hoi (beer club) on Ta Hien Street and taste the fresh Vietnamese beer. After that, you will head to a pho shop, where you will be able to choose between regular pho or pho tron (pho noodle mixed with chicken without soup). Then, make your way along Hoan Kiem Lake for one of the tastiest ice creams in Hanoi.

DAY 4
HALONG BAY
This morning you will travel to Halong Bay and arrive late morning ready to embark on your overnight junk boat.
This world-famous bay is one of the most beautiful landscapes in Vietnam, with its giant rock islets covered in luxuriant vegetation overlooking the waters. Halong Bay includes some 1,900 islands and islets of rocky peaks, often uninhabited and unvisited. This scene creates a spectacular marine landscape, which earned it UNESCO World Heritage status in 1994.
You will be served lunch and dinner aboard with excellent and freshly caught seafood from the bay. At the end of the day, you will have the chance to enjoy a night fishing session on the boat.

DAY 5-7
HOI AN
On arrival in Danang, you will be met by our local representative and transferred to the unique Four Seasons Nam Hai hotel in Hoi An on a private stretch of one of Forbes’ “best beaches in the world.”
Explore Hoi An's ancient town, recognized by UNESCO as a World Heritage site for its well-preserved century-old streets and houses. Take a bicycle ride through the rural scenery of Hoi An to Tra Que herb village, known for its aromatic herbs. Join in with the local farmers and observe their daily work of planting and picking vegetables. At lunch, you will have a chance to enjoy the village specialities: tam huu (small skewers of pork and prawns), various kinds of shrimps, pork and herbs, as well as six other dishes of the region.
During your stay in Hoi An, you can enjoy a cooking class, hosted by Chef Linh who will pick you up at the hotel and head to the market where you can be in the thick of the action as well as witness daily local life. Enjoy an iced coffee before heading to Chef Linh's home.
In the kitchen, she will demonstrate how to cook a dish of your choice. And when you have finished cooking your meal, enjoy it whilst listening to stories from Chef Linh's life.
You also have the option for a jeep tour to My Son. On the way, you will witness the fascinating lives of the local people: farmers who work in the rice fields, fishermen and merchants bringing their products to sell at vibrant and colourful markets. You can also chat with some locals when taking a break at a local coffee shop and see just how charming and friendly they are. The beautiful scenery of the region is another highlight of this activity, with luxuriant green forests, lush fields of rice and corn and slow flowing canals to see along the road. Eventually you will arrive at My Son complex, the holy land of Champa culture in Vietnam.

DAY 8-9
HO CHI MINH CITY
You will be transferred from your hotel in Hoi An to Da Nang Airport where you will catch a short 1 hour 20 minute flight down to Ho Chi Minh City.
You will be met on arrival and transferred to the Park Hyatt hotel in the centre of town. Your hotel is centrally located making visits to the former Saigon Post Office, Notre Dame Cathedral and the Opera House only a short stroll away.
Later today you will visit the unique Cu Chi tunnel network. This incredible system, covering almost 250km in length was shelter to over 16,000 Vietcong guerrillas during the wars.
Head to Ben Tre Province lso known as "Coconut Island", where many of its people still rely on tradition and centuries old methods of producing various goods.
On arrival, you will take a ride through the local villages to enjoy the green fields and gardens. Continue with your boat trip through small canals with beautiful tropical scenery.
The cruise first stops at a coconut processing workshop, a family owned business. Here you can learn what Ben Tre is known for and the hundreds of uses of each single coconut. Take a stroll to a local house to taste fresh fruits and tea and before boarding a sampan taking you through a lush narrow canal, displaying the tranquil nature of the region.

DAY 10-12
SIEM REAP
You will be accompanied to the local airport for your short flight to Siem Reap. You will be met on arrival and transferred to your hotel.
You will visit the magnificent Angkor Wat temple complex, starting off with Angkor Thom “the big city”. Magically emerging from nowhere, admire the massive curious smiling faces carved in stone - the Bayon Temple, built around the 12th - 13th century. This amazing building is surrounded by 54 towers, each of them adorned with 4 faces. After visiting the Bayon temple, you will travel to the Baphuon, a temple mountain built in the 11th century. Then, admire the Terrace of the Elephants, which with its length of 350 meters, was used for royal audiences and public ceremonies. Continue your visit to the Terrace of the Leper King, built in the 12th century, covered by magnificent Apsara sculptings.
After exploring the temples you will have the chance to enjoy a private and relaxing picnic lunch in a charming Khmer village timber house, away from the busy crowds.
In the afternoon, visit the most famous temple: Angkor Wat. Starting by the central aisle, you will realise soon how huge is it. You will finish the day by visiting Ta Prohm, a temple which has been eaten by the tropical nature, made famous from the Tomb Raider film.
Also visit Kompong Khleang, a village located 40 kilometers from Siem Reap. All the houses are on stilts offering an exceptional natural environment with breathtaking views. Depending on the season and the level of water, you will enjoy floodplains, rice fields and water as far as the eye can see or impressive stilted homes.

DAY 13-17
SONG SAA ISLAND
Today you'll leave Siem Reap and fly down to Sihanoukville, be picked up from the airport and transferred to the port to catch a short boat to the exclusive island of Song Saa where you'll spend the next 4 nights.
Song Saa Private Island is comprised of two exquisite little islands Koh Ouen and Koh Bong, fondly known as ‘the sweethearts’. Featuring pristine, powder-white beaches, crystal clear waters, spectacular sunsets, and tropical reefs teeming with colourful marine life, Song Saa provides the epitome of a tropical getaway.
Occupied exclusively by the Song Saa Sanctuary, a small private resort designed with exceptional care and rustic elegance, the island offers a secluded, eco-luxe getaway for travellers seeking some peace and tranquility away from the stresses of the modern world - perfect for your honeymoon. Enjoy a range of activities including sailing, snorkeling, and kayaking as well as peaceful yoga and meditation sessions and a variety of spa treatments.
